Design for Manufacturing and Integration of Solid-state cells: Overcoming Industry-wide Challenges on the Path to Scaled Manufacturing with Gregory Hitz from Ion Storage Systems. Ion Storage System’s (ION) core solid-state electrolyte bilayer structure enables a Li-metal cell which is simultaneously safe, energy-dense, and manufacturable for easy integration into EV packs and beyond. Commercialization of this cell is dependent on success in cell development alongside maturation of manufacturing and supply chains. The challenges to scaling are often clear and shared between cell-makers; ION has made strides in manufacturability and is building out its Maryland manufacturing facility for evaluation sample delivery. https://lnkd.in/davw7MK #CET4SolidState
